Question about SiR II and ITR LCA's
ok, i happened to come across a set of rear disk brakes from a jdm sir II. i haven't had a chance to really look at them yet but i believe it comes with the rear lca's. i've been told they are similar to the itr lca's. my question is this, can i use the 92-95 civic shocks with this setup or do i have to opt for some itr rear shocks? also, which brake lines will i need for the changeover? if there's anything else i am forgetting or should know about, please inform me. thanks.

If they do infact match ITR lca's you will need to either use ITR rear struts, use JDM/JDM aftermarket rear struts, or switch the lca's to USDM ones/use USDM rear struts.

ok, i would prefer to use the civic ones so that i don't have to buy new shocks for the rear. by the way, the brake lines were cut when the car was cut in half before being shipped in the container. so, the usdm lca from a 92-95 civic will work on the jdm rear assembly? also, keep the civic bushings? and, which sway bar can i use?
#6
Re: Question about SiR II and ITR LCA's (vtecb20coupe)
Yes the USDM Civic lca's will work with the JDM rear hubs. It is a bolt in swap of lca's. The Civic bushings in the lca's will work fine with what you are putting together.
You would be able to run an aftermarket sway bar set-up like the Progress, Suspension Tech, or Eibach. The Civic lca's do not have endlink mounts for stock sway bars. These kits have brackets that mount the endlinks to the lca's.
If you want to run an OEM rear sway bar you will need to get lca's that allow endlink mounting. (1994-2001 Integra, 1994+ DelSol Vtec DOHC, etc) And replace the Civic lca's with one of them. I's also suggest a kit like Beaks or BSQ to properly mount the sway bar.
